Hi all 👋 @Blackbear579 @DD_2019 @Me2018_ @Swain - I just wanted to drop in to provide some context on Square Loan offers:

Square accounts—including accounts with an active loan—are reviewed for eligibility regularly. You don’t need to contact us or provide any additional information to become eligible for another loan offer. You can check your Square Dashboard (at any time for more information about your current eligibility status.

Offers are not guaranteed and we are unable to predict when your business may receive another offer. Loan offer details, as well as the timing of eligibility, may differ from your current Square loan. You can find additional details here in the Square Loan Eligibility FAQ support article.

 

If you have any additional questions about Square Loans, you'll need to get in touch with the Square Financial Services Team by logging into your Square account and heading here. The Financial Services Team's business hours are Monday - Friday, 10 AM to 7 PM CST.

Hello, @bsa77

We understand that not being guaranteed a loan offer can be frustrating. 

If your business isn’t eligible for another loan at this time, rest assured your account is automatically reviewed regularly to determine eligibility.

 

We recently added a eligibility page that you can navigate to by going to the Loans tab on your Square Dashboard to gain more insight into the status of your Square Loans eligibility. We analyze your business’s data for key factors that determine eligibility, such as processing volume, payment frequency, and account activity. Please note that there are many factors that may affect your eligibility, and accounts are evaluated as a whole.

 

If you’re eligible for another loan, we’ll notify you through email and in your Square Dashboard.

Square Financial Services, Inc. is a wholly owned subsidiary of Square, Inc. All loans are issued by Square Financial Services, Inc. a Utah-Chartered Industrial Bank. Member FDIC. Actual fee depends upon payment card processing history, loan amount and other eligibility factors. A minimum payment of 1/18th of the initial loan balance is required every 60 days and full loan repayment is required within 18 months. Loan eligibility is not guaranteed. All loans are subject to credit approval.
